Direct answer

Meteor Shower: A Meteor Shower is a recurring period when Earth passes through a stream of small debris, producing many meteors that appear to radiate from one region of the sky.

A Meteor Shower occurs when Earth crosses a debris stream and many meteors enter the atmosphere.

Quick reference

Use when
Use Meteor Shower with the active dates, expected peak, radiant, Moon conditions, local weather, and practical advice to scan a broad dark sky.
Do not use it for
Do not guarantee a meteor count; forecasts, local clouds, Moon light, and observer conditions strongly affect results.

The story behind Meteor Shower

Annual showers became understood as Earth repeatedly crossing debris trails, commonly left by comets and sometimes asteroids.

Why Meteor Shower matters

Meteor showers are date-sensitive almanac events with predictable active periods, peaks, radiants, and observing conditions.

Meteor Shower at work: an example

The Perseids appear to radiate from Perseus, but observers can see individual meteors across much of the sky.
